Noether bound for invariants in relatively free algebras

Abstract
Let be a weakly noetherian variety of unitary associative algebras (over a field of characteristic 0), i.e., every finitely generated algebra from satisfies the ascending chain condition for two-sided ideals. For a finite group and a -dimensional -module denote by the relatively free algebra in of rank freely generated by the vector space . It is proved that the subalgebra of -invariants is generated by elements of degree at most for some explicitly given number depending only on the variety and the group (but not on ). This generalizes the classical result of Emmy Noether stating that the algebra of commutative polynomial invariants is generated by invariants of degree at most .
